敏捷项目管理是一种现代项目管理的方法论,旨在应对不确定性和快速变化的商业环境。自2001年敏捷宣言的发布以来,敏捷方法逐渐被各行业广泛接受,特别是在软件开发和项目管理领域。其核心理念是通过快速迭代、持续反馈和以客户为中心的价值交付,提升团队的响应能力和工作效率。
在数字化和全球化加速的背景下,商业环境变得日益复杂和不确定,传统的项目管理方法如瀑布模型逐渐暴露出其局限性。敏捷项目管理应运而生,强调灵活性、适应性和快速响应。这一方法论的根源可以追溯到20世纪90年代的敏捷开发思想,特别是在软件开发领域,团队需要在快速变化的需求和技术环境中灵活应对。
2001年,17位软件开发者在美国犹他州召开了一次会议,形成了《敏捷宣言》。该宣言阐述了四个核心价值观和十二条原则,成为敏捷项目管理的基础。这些价值观和原则强调个体和互动、工作的软件、客户合作、响应变化等,推动了敏捷方法在各行业的应用。
敏捷项目管理的核心理念包括以下几个方面:
敏捷项目管理包含多种方法框架,最常见的包括Scrum、Kanban和极限编程(XP)。
Scrum是一种流行的敏捷框架,适用于复杂项目的管理。Scrum强调团队协作、时间盒管理和增量交付。以下是Scrum的基本组成:
Kanban是一种侧重于可视化和持续改进的敏捷方法。它通过看板(Kanban Board)来跟踪工作进度,强调限制在制品数量,以优化工作流,提升效率。
极限编程(XP)是一种专注于软件开发的敏捷方法,强调技术实践和团队协作。XP的核心实践包括持续集成、测试驱动开发(TDD)、结对编程等。
敏捷转型是企业在面对快速变化的市场需求时,逐步引入敏捷方法和文化的过程。成功的敏捷转型需要以下几个步骤:
敏捷项目管理在实践中展现出诸多优势,但也面临一定的挑战。
敏捷项目管理不仅适用于软件开发领域,也逐渐被应用于制造、市场营销、教育等多个行业。以下是一些成功应用敏捷方法的案例:
在IT行业,敏捷项目管理已成为主流。许多软件公司通过Scrum和XP等方法,实现了更高的开发效率和客户满意度。例如,某知名软件公司在采用Scrum后,项目交付周期缩短了30%,客户满意度提升了20%。
敏捷也被制造业引入,以提高生产效率和回应市场需求。例如,某汽车制造企业通过敏捷管理,缩短了产品开发周期,提升了市场响应速度。
在教育领域,敏捷项目管理被用于课程开发和教学管理。某高校通过引入敏捷方法,提升了课程设计的灵活性和适应性,获得了学生的高度评价。
随着商业环境的快速变化,敏捷项目管理将继续演变和发展。未来,敏捷方法的应用将更加广泛,尤其是在数字转型和创新驱动的背景下。以下是一些可能的发展趋势:
敏捷项目管理为应对快速变化的商业环境提供了有效的方法论。通过灵活的框架和以客户为中心的价值交付,敏捷方法帮助组织提高了效率和竞争力。在未来的商业实践中,敏捷项目管理将继续发挥重要作用,推动企业的创新与转型。